Ukraine’s defense technology sector has achieved another significant milestone with the introduction of the Zirka interceptor drone, a new unmanned aerial vehicle featuring an advanced automatic target tracking system. The drone has officially entered the Ukrainian market, offering an affordable solution for countering enemy reconnaissance and attack drones that have become a defining feature of modern warfare. This development represents Ukraine’s continued commitment to developing indigenous defense capabilities amid the ongoing conflict with Russia.
The Zirka drone stands out in the crowded field of unmanned aerial vehicles due to its sophisticated guidance system that allows for automatic target acquisition and tracking. This capability significantly reduces the skill level required for operators, making it accessible to a wider range of military units and territorial defense formations. The system can identify and pursue enemy drones autonomously, requiring minimal input from ground-based controllers once a target has been designated.
Technical Capabilities and Battlefield Applications
The automatic guidance system incorporated into the Zirka represents a crucial technological advancement for Ukrainian forces. Traditional drone interception methods often require highly skilled pilots who must manually navigate their aircraft into collision courses with enemy targets moving at high speeds. The Zirka’s automated tracking eliminates much of this challenge, using onboard sensors and algorithms to calculate intercept trajectories and make real-time adjustments during pursuit. This technology has proven particularly valuable against the Iranian-designed Shahed drones that Russia has deployed extensively against Ukrainian infrastructure.
Counter-drone warfare has emerged as one of the most critical aspects of the current conflict. Since the beginning of Russia’s full-scale invasion in February 2022, both sides have deployed thousands of unmanned aerial vehicles for reconnaissance, attack missions, and artillery spotting. Ukraine has faced particularly intense drone attacks targeting its energy infrastructure and civilian areas, making effective and affordable interception systems a national priority. The Zirka addresses this need by offering a cost-effective alternative to expensive missile-based air defense systems.
Ukraine’s Growing Domestic Defense Industry
The introduction of the Zirka drone reflects the remarkable growth of Ukraine’s domestic defense industry since the conflict began. Ukrainian companies have rapidly scaled up production of various drone types, from small reconnaissance quadcopters to larger strike platforms capable of hitting targets deep inside Russian territory. This indigenous production capacity has become increasingly important as Ukraine seeks to reduce its dependence on foreign military aid and develop sustainable long-term defense capabilities. The country’s tech sector has pivoted significantly toward military applications, with numerous startups and established companies contributing innovations to the war effort.
Affordability remains a key consideration in Ukraine’s drone development strategy. While Western allies have provided sophisticated air defense systems such as the Patriot and IRIS-T, these platforms are expensive to operate and limited in number. Interceptor drones like the Zirka offer a more economical approach to neutralizing low-cost enemy drones, creating a more favorable cost-exchange ratio in the ongoing war of attrition. Military analysts have emphasized that this economic dimension of drone warfare may prove decisive in determining the conflict’s ultimate outcome, as both sides seek to exhaust each other’s resources and production capabilities.
